Summary:
A recent college graduate named Aura returns to New York and moves back in with her mother and sister. As painfully confessional as it is endlessly amusing, Tiny Furniture is an authentic, incisive portrait of a young woman at a crossroads.
General Note:
Originally produced in 2010.
Special features: Lena Dunham talks about filmmaking and autobiography in a new interview ; new interview with writer-director Paul Schrader ; creative nonfiction, Dunham's first feature film ; Four short films by Dunham ; trailer ; booklet featuring an essay by critic Phillip Lopate.
